Resident says Holbrook Farms Park shows poor landscaping; staff says native-grass areas need time to establish
Summary
A Holbrook Farm resident told the Lehi City Council the newly constructed Holbrook Farms Park uses a seed mix that looks like weeds rather than native grass and urged a quality-assurance review; city staff said ownership has not been accepted and native-grass areas can take about three years to revegetate.
